How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Your new company

    A well-established organisation based in Manchester is seeking an experienced Payroll Manager to join their team. Operating within a complex payroll environment, the business manages multiple pension schemes, benefits providers, variable pay arrangements and legal entities, making this an exciting opportunity for a payroll professional who thrives in a fast-paced and evolving setting. With a managed payroll service currently in place and ongoing improvements being made to systems and processes, this is an excellent time to join the organisation and make a real impact.

    Your new role
    As Payroll Manager, you will take ownership of payroll operations, acting as the key point of contact for payroll activity while working closely with internal stakeholders and the external payroll provider. You will oversee the delivery of an accurate and timely payroll service, ensuring compliance and maintaining high service standards across a complex employee population.You will support ongoing payroll process and systems improvements, helping to streamline ways of working and enhance efficiencies.
    This role requires someone who can confidently manage multiple priorities, resolve issues proactively and work with a high degree of autonomy in a demanding payroll environment.

    What you'll need to succeed

    To be successful in this role, you will have proven payroll management experience gained within a complex organisation. You will possess strong technical payroll knowledge, including experience managing multiple payroll inputs, pension schemes, benefits programmes and variable payments.You will be comfortable working independently, taking ownership of payroll processes and building strong relationships with both internal and external stakeholders.

    Experience working with outsourced or managed payroll services would be highly advantageous, and exposure to SD Worx would be particularly beneficial.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ail and a proactive approach to process improvement will be essential.
